IPad Pro 11-inch (2020) has a general score of 84, which is way better than the Galaxy Tab 2 (7.0) LTE's general score of 61.7. Although iPad Pro 11-inch (2020) is way heavier than Galaxy Tab 2 (7.0) LTE, it's thinner and incredibly newer. The iPad Pro 11-inch (2020) comes with iPadOS 13.x operating system, and Galaxy Tab 2 (7.0) LTE comes with Android 4.1 operating system.
The iPad Pro 11-inch (2020) features a sharper display than Galaxy Tab 2 (7.0) LTE, because it has a way better 1668 x 2388 resolution, a really larger screen and a lot more pixels per inch of screen. The iPad Pro 11-inch (2020) features a lot bigger memory to install applications and games or saving photos and videos than Galaxy Tab 2 (7.0) LTE, because although it has no SD extension slot, it also counts with 128 GB internal memory capacity.
IPad Pro 11-inch (2020) has an extremely better processing unit than Galaxy Tab 2 (7.0) LTE, because although it has doesn't have an additional GPU, it also counts with 5 GB more RAM and a higher number of cores. The Apple iPad Pro 11-inch (2020) has a very superior battery duration than Galaxy Tab 2 (7.0) LTE, because it has 7538mAh of battery capacity.
Apple iPad Pro 11-inch (2020) shoots much clearer photographs and videos than Samsung Galaxy Tab 2 (7.0) LTE, because it has a back-facing camera with way more mega pixels and a lot better (4K) video quality.
The iPad Pro 11-inch (2020) is a lot more expensive than the Galaxy Tab 2 (7.0) LTE, but it's still a great choice, as you can get a much better tablet for that extra money.
